Ageing /older skin

What’s best to use on older skin face and body also hav sensitive skin and prone to eczema?

Re: Ageing /older skin

There are some very good Dermatological grade products that you can buy over the counter at a pharmacy that are specifically suited to eczema-prone skin. These usually contain colloidal oatmeal or liquid paraffin or urea. The latter ingredient is highly moisturising and is found in some face creams designed for people with sensitive and eczema prone skin. You should moisturise at least twice a day (face and body) if you suffer from eczema. You should also use a soap substitute or fragrance-free oil when washing, as normal soaps and shower gel can worsen dryness. Gently pat your skin dry after washing and apply the moisturiser immediately as this helps to lock in moisture.
